Family Birthday Meet-Up Sparks Devastating COVID-19 Domino Effect
Bored Amy Meets Friends, Unleashes Nightmare
Amy, bored at home, decided to meet her friends. None showed symptoms. She took a birthday card for her 78-year-old grandad.
Amy gave the card to Laura, who had a slight cough but seemed fine. Later, Amy’s sister Amanda, a care worker, spotted her out and forced her to get in the car to go home. On the way, they posted the card.
Family Fallout & Unseen Danger
Back home, Amy argued with her mum Elaine, a nurse. Elaine was furious, saying she needed to trust Amy to stay safe. They hugged and made up.
But 15 days later, disaster struck. Amy’s grandad, Amanda, and Elaine all showed symptoms. Amanda and Elaine began self-isolating. Laura fell seriously ill, battling symptoms for two weeks.
Coronavirus Chaos Takes Hold
Three weeks in, Amy’s grandad was on a ventilator. Amanda’s symptoms worsened. Elaine was very unwell. Amanda’s care home had three COVID cases. Elaine’s hospital ward was struggling with staff shortages due to self-isolation.
One month later, Amy’s grandad died — no funeral allowed as the family was too ill. Amanda was hospitalised, fighting underlying symptoms.
Spreading Tragedy & Warning for All
- The care home now has six infected patients and shrinking staff.
- Elaine’s ward remains stretched and she’s unable to work.
- A local pharmacist reported two cases, and others in Amanda’s Aldi queue are ill.
